PHP的COOKIE第一次只是创建了这个COOKIE,再次刷新页面后才能使用这个值。
setcookie($var, $value, $time, $path, $domain, $s); //假设COOKIE名称为$var,值为$value
COOKIE[$var] = $value;
先用setcookie函数创建COOKIE;然后再对COOKIE进行赋值操作。
这样就不用再次刷新,直接就可以获得cookie的值了。
也就是对cookie进行了两次赋值
本文介绍了一种在PHP中设置Cookie后立即获取其值的方法,避免了通常需要刷新页面才能读取Cookie值的问题。通过先设置Cookie再直接赋值的方式,可以实现在不刷新页面的情况下直接读取到Cookie。
PHP的COOKIE第一次只是创建了这个COOKIE,再次刷新页面后才能使用这个值。
setcookie($var, $value, $time, $path, $domain, $s); //假设COOKIE名称为$var,值为$value
COOKIE[$var] = $value;
先用setcookie函数创建COOKIE;然后再对COOKIE进行赋值操作。
这样就不用再次刷新,直接就可以获得cookie的值了。
也就是对cookie进行了两次赋值

被折叠的 条评论
为什么被折叠?